Martin Roberts was a butterfly specialist who swam at the 1988 and 1992 Olympics, although he swam every stroke in international competition. He never won an Olympic medal although he made the final of the 1992 200 butterfly, and just missed the podium with the Australian 4x200 free relay team that finished fourth in 1988.
Roberts was from South Australia and represented them for 19 years nationally and 10 years internationally. He trained at the Australian Institute of Sport in Canberra and studied and swam at the University of California at Berkeley in the United States. Roberts competed in surf life saving competitions as well as pool swimming.
In addition to his Olympic appearance he won five medals at the Commonwealth Games in 1990 and 1994, with three gold medals in the 1990 200 freestyle and 4x200 free relay, repeating in the relay in 1994. Roberts won both butterfly events at the 1993 Universiade, and added three medals at the Pan Pacific Championships, with a silver in the 1987 4x200 free relay, and bronzes in the 1987 4x100 free relay and 1989 4x200 free relay.
